Ordinals
beta
Address bc1qu0puw6utj8ad6y306j2y04p0c838a5nn0me84c
sat balance
18100000
outputs
c481602969c0b656ac985b1f8a5ac72000c00509e4432f70a5246dbf16ef6939:1
27864f6eaac8d76c7fba4331035c01d45cea38647d9d560b5c9e41c8d1eea95d:0
2249c24e4478582a32647f4c2c63adde20a8b6ecd75523c699f428cbfc52d5ef:1